Painting Description
"Coach And Four Greys And Tandem Coach" is a notable work by the distinguished British artist and engraver Henry Thomas Alken, who is renowned for his contributions to sporting and coaching art in the early 19th century. Alken, born in 1785, was a prolific artist whose works primarily focused on hunting, coaching, and scenes of rural life, capturing the essence of the English countryside and its associated pastimes.
This particular piece, "Coach And Four Greys And Tandem Coach," exemplifies Alken's adeptness at depicting the dynamic movement and elegance of horses and carriages. The painting showcases two distinct types of horse-drawn vehicles: a coach pulled by four grey horses and a tandem coach, which is a type of carriage drawn by two horses harnessed one in front of the other. Alken's attention to detail is evident in the meticulous rendering of the horses' musculature, the intricate harnesses, and the overall composition that conveys a sense of motion and vitality.
Alken's works are celebrated for their lively and often humorous portrayal of 19th-century sporting life. His ability to capture the spirit of the era, combined with his technical skill, has made his paintings and engravings highly sought after by collectors and enthusiasts of equestrian art. "Coach And Four Greys And Tandem Coach" is a testament to Alken's mastery in illustrating the elegance and excitement of horse-drawn travel, a popular subject during a time when coaching was a significant mode of transportation and a fashionable pastime.
The painting not only serves as an artistic achievement but also as a historical document, providing insight into the modes of transportation and social activities of the period. Alken's work continues to be appreciated for its historical value and artistic merit, securing his legacy as one of the foremost artists in the genre of sporting and coaching art.
